The hidden flaw in the “hotel method”
The so‑called hotel method for gleaming shower screens is appealingly straightforward: rinse with hot water, then run a squeegee or microfibre cloth over the glass while it’s still warm. Some people tip in a dash of vinegar; others rely on a tiny drop of washing‑up liquid. The claim is always identical-shiny glass with very little effort.
In short clips online, it looks almost like a trick. Steam curls upwards, a hand slides down the pane, and the dullness disappears in a single clean sweep. Back at home, plenty of people copy the steps and still end up with curved streaks and water spots that seem to materialise after the fact.
Most of the time, it isn’t the cloth or the product that’s different. The real difference is a detail hotels manage obsessively: exactly how hot the water runs-and how consistently.
Look closely at what forms on the glass. In hard‑water areas, minerals such as calcium and magnesium are carried in the droplets; when the water evaporates, they’re left behind as tiny pale specks. Meanwhile, soap, shampoo and body wash can leave a thin film that only becomes obvious once light hits the surface at the right angle.
In hotels, the water system is set to stay within a stable band. Showers commonly sit around 40–43°C (104–109°F), and many housekeeping teams use slightly cooler water for the final rinse. That narrow temperature range influences everything: how fast droplets dry, how products behave, and how long mineral residue has to effectively “bake” onto the glass.
At home, most of us vary wildly-nearly scalding one day, barely warm the next-depending on preference, the boiler, or who showered before. Those swings undermine the very conditions the hotel method depends on.

There’s evidence behind this, too. Facilities managers in chain hotels monitor bathroom complaints much like airlines track delays. Several large groups have found that keeping guest showers below roughly 43°C and training staff to rinse glass around 30–35°C reduces visible spotting and speeds up daily cleaning.
Put simply: when the water is too hot, droplets evaporate quickly and unevenly, fixing minerals onto the surface before you can clear them. When it’s too cool, soap doesn’t break down as well and leaves a draggy residue that smears instead of lifting. The “sweet spot” is tight-and hotels operate inside it day in, day out.
The exact temperature window that makes it work
The hotel method only acts like the hotel method when three small factors line up: the water is warm enough to loosen residue but not so hot that it flash‑dries; the bathroom isn’t turned into a sauna; and the final rinse is cooler than the shower itself. It sounds picky, but it can be turned into a simple habit at home.
Start by showering as usual at whatever temperature you find comfortable. Right at the end, turn the heat down until the water feels noticeably warm but no longer “hot”-roughly 32–36°C (90–97°F) if you had to estimate. Rinse the glass for 20–30 seconds with this gentler water.
Switch the water off and pause for 20–40 seconds. You’re aiming for the larger beads to begin sliding, but you don’t want everything to evaporate. Then act quickly: pull a clean squeegee from top to bottom in overlapping passes, and finish with a dry microfibre cloth around the edges and the handle area.
Timing is just as important as temperature. Thick steam plus very hot glass creates ideal conditions for minerals to cling. Slightly cooler glass and milder rinse water slow the process enough that a simple wipe can beat it.

The same errors crop up again and again in ordinary households: leaving the extractor off so humidity hangs around for hours; cleaning the screen after a blazing‑hot shower with the door shut; using the same damp cloth for weeks, quietly smearing a greasy layer back onto the glass each time. None of these mistakes are dramatic, but each one chips away at what makes the hotel method efficient.

- Keep shower water “comfortably hot”, not scorching; finish with a warm, cooler rinse on the glass.
- Wipe within one minute of turning the water off, before droplets fully dry on the surface.
- Use a clean squeegee for broad strokes, then a dry microfibre for edges and hardware.
- Vent the room: leave the door open or put the fan on to cut lingering humidity and new spots.
- Once a week, reset with a descaling cleaner if your water is hard or stains are visible.

FAQ:
- Why does very hot water make my shower screen look worse?Because it speeds up evaporation in uneven patches, leaving minerals and soap to “bake” onto hot glass before you can wipe them away.
- Can I still use the hotel method if I have extremely hard water?Yes, but you’ll likely need a weekly descaling product and a stricter temperature window to prevent rapid spotting.
- Is a squeegee really necessary, or will a cloth alone work?A cloth can work, but a squeegee removes bulk water more evenly and makes the final microfiber pass faster and less streaky.
- Do I need to measure the water temperature exactly?No. Use feel as your guide: shower at your usual comfort, then rinse the glass with water that feels clearly cooler but still warm, not cold.
- What if my glass is already cloudy and etched?Deep etching from years of mineral buildup won’t fully reverse with the hotel method; you can improve clarity, but some haze may be permanent without polishing or replacement.
